您的位置:首页 > 其它

在mac下,用excel打开csv文件出现中文乱码的情况

2016-08-31 15:43 1471 查看
解决,在mac下,用excel打开csv文件出现中文乱码的情况
方法就是用python转换文件编码方式
在python命令行下:
首先,读取文件:
with open('dianying.csv', 'r') as f:
dy=f.read()
print f.read()
其次,在写入文件的过程中改变编码方式:
with open('dy.csv', 'w') as f:
dy=dy.decode('utf-8').encode('gb2312')
f.write(dy)



上面的代码就是把dianying.csv(编码方式是utf-8)转换成dy.csv文件(编码方式是gb2312)
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: